Cops rescue 19 initiates

2008-04-02 08:02
line

East London - Nineteen boys were rescued from an Eastern Cape initiation school on Tuesday, said police.

Captain Mduduzi Godlwana said the 19 boys found at an initiation school in Mgodini were all in a serious condition.

"We received a tip-off that more initiations were continuing in the area and when we arrived at the illegal school we found the boys.

"The nurse from the school fled from the scene and all the boys were taken to Holy Cross Hospital for treatment," he said.

Police were working in conjunction with the Department of Health to sort out the problem as many young boys were dying.

"These illegal initiations are giving us a big problem especially during this time of year when the children are on holiday.

Septic wounds

"We are working hard to find the people responsible and arrests are expected soon," Godlwana said.

Police were investigating cases of murder.

Four boys rescued from initiation schools died on Sunday because of dehydration and septic wounds, said the provincial health department on Monday.

Spokesperson Sizwe Kupelo said that in a joint ongoing operation which started on Friday, 87 boys were rescued from illegal initiation schools in Tsolo, Libode, and Flagstaff.

Kupelo appealed to communities, parents, and the entire province to report illegal initiation schools to police and the department to help save lives.

A permit for each boy

"These schools were illegal because the department was not involved. We have to grant permits for circumcision."

The department was required to grant permits for each boy to be circumcised, after he had undergone medical preliminary examinations to ensure he was fit enough.

The department granted permits to traditional nurses to take care of the boys during the process.

"We also deploy health officials to these schools to ensure there will be no negligence during the circumcision process," said Kupelo.

He pleaded with the province to support the department's efforts to curb unnecessary deaths and complications during the traditional process.

- SAPA
